Output 26e4b139995ed28d02a657558d3a6adb5ca93b19741d3a3863057948a41fa20e:0

value
31386292
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1abcce5b612d50d7651ce419abec0a26f2d3fc7 OP_EQUAL
address
MRZCTMSCz3yHxnQTGi1Rsny8NiJWSmRT31
transaction
26e4b139995ed28d02a657558d3a6adb5ca93b19741d3a3863057948a41fa20e
spent
true